The Boombox Hearts - There you go demo
Play more by this artistHits In The CarFollow “Ivan and the rest of those friendly people in The Boombox Hearts share this nice new demo. And quite âdemoishâ it…” on Dec 11th, 2010 →
Once a week, Stack delivers a mix of the most interesting new music on the web, handpicked by the Hype Machine team. Here's a recent mix.